First, confirm that bucket hashing is deterministic by replaying yesterday's assignment log through the shadow instance and checking for zero drift. Second, ensure the experiment registry sync job completed without skipped entries — new contractors often miss that it runs on Tellhurst time, not local time. Third, confirm sticky assignments survive a pod restart. Once all three checks pass, record the verification in the tracker and note the build token that follows.

session token of kagup-hahaf = htk3_2b8

RUNBOOK 7.3 — Account Recovery during Zero-Downtime Migrations (Oakspire Platform)

As a contractor you may be asked to run account recovery while a schema migration is mid-flight. Our migrations use the expand/contract pattern: new columns first, dual writes, then old columns dropped. Recovery tooling reads the new columns only, so never run it during the expand phase — check the migration dashboard shows "contract complete" first. Then open the recovery console from the admin bastion. At the unlock prompt, enter the recovery passphrase below.

unlock words, yagug-yagug: jorwyn-wenmir-kelael-kasion-norius-casox-goriel-tamion-casir-oliir-fenir-gorix-praion

Quarterly Planning Note — Halden Works Capacity

For the incoming director: Merivale Components must decide this quarter whether to add a third shift at the Halden Works plant or defer until the new extrusion line is commissioned. Current utilisation sits at 92%, and two large orders from the Cobalt Ridge account would push us past capacity by May. Maintenance windows are already compressed. The recommendation and its rationale are recorded below.

board note of kadug-tawig: Only 5 of the 100 pilot accounts renewed Oliath, so a churn review is set for April 15.

## 2.8.0 — Changed defaults

Cron jobs migrated to the Wrenloft workflow engine now inherit hardened defaults: task tokens expire after one run, retries no longer reuse credentials, and shell steps execute in an isolated namespace. Legacy permissive mode is off. Jobs not yet migrated are unaffected. For audit purposes, the new default values are as follows.

deployment values, bahop-fahag:
[silok]
host = silok.lumictech.test
user = silok_svc
database = silok_prod